Lending Protocol Utilization KPI

What is Lending Protocol Utilization?
The percentage of available funds that are actively lent out, reflecting the demand for borrowing.

Lending Protocol Utilization Interpretation

High values indicate strong utilization of lending protocols, suggesting effective capital allocation and robust demand for loans. Conversely, low values may signal underutilization, potentially leading to missed revenue opportunities. Ideal targets typically fall within a range that reflects both market conditions and organizational goals.

  • Above 80% – Strong utilization; indicates healthy demand
  • 60%–80% – Moderate utilization; potential for improvement
  • Below 60% – Low utilization; reassess lending strategies

Common Pitfalls

Misinterpretation of Lending Protocol Utilization can lead to misguided strategies and missed opportunities.

  • Failing to differentiate between various lending products can distort overall utilization metrics. Each product may have unique demand drivers that require tailored analysis and reporting.
  • Overlooking external economic factors can skew utilization assessments. Changes in interest rates or market conditions can significantly impact borrowing behavior and should be factored into variance analysis.
  • Neglecting to update the KPI framework regularly can lead to outdated insights. Continuous benchmarking against industry standards is essential for maintaining relevance in reporting.
  • Relying solely on lagging metrics without incorporating leading indicators can hinder proactive decision-making. A balanced approach is necessary to track results effectively.

What is the standard formula?
Total Value of Loans Issued / Total Lending Capacity

FAQs about Lending Protocol Utilization

What factors influence Lending Protocol Utilization?

Several factors can impact utilization rates, including market demand, interest rates, and lending terms. Understanding these variables helps organizations adjust their strategies accordingly.

How can technology improve Lending Protocol Utilization?

Technology can streamline application processes and provide real-time analytics. This leads to faster approvals and better insights into customer behavior, enhancing overall utilization.

Is there a standard target for Lending Protocol Utilization?

While targets vary by industry, a utilization rate above 70% is generally considered healthy. Organizations should benchmark against peers to set appropriate goals.

How often should Lending Protocol Utilization be reviewed?

Regular reviews, ideally quarterly, are recommended to ensure alignment with market conditions. Frequent assessments allow for timely adjustments to lending strategies.
